In Chapter 47, the role of the author is presented in a very humble light, diminishing his own agency in the creation of the Shri Sai Satcharitra. The text explicitly states that Sai Samarth himself is the story, the speaker, and the face, and then asks, 'In that case, who is Hemad? He is merely a nickname.' This suggests that the author sees himself not as the primary creator but as an instrument or a channel for a higher power. Chapter 47 reinforces this by stating that Sai is the 'eye of the eyes and the ear of the ears; Entering my heart, He himself narrated this account,' portraying the work as a direct transmission from the Sadguru.
